WALKING WITH THE SPIRIT



And Enoch walked with God; and he was not; for God took him (Genesis 5:24)

Hebrews 11:5 further enlighten us on how Enoch walked with God; it was by faith; “By faith Enoch was translated that he should not see death; and was not found, because God had this testimony, that he pleased God.” Hebrews 11:6 states that without faith, it’s impossible to please God. Religious Christianity teaches that you have to struggle to please God, and to walk with him. However, the reality is that you don’t have to struggle to please God, because the Holy Spirit helps you live the faith life that pleases Him.

When people struggle and still don’t seem to make meaningful progress in life yon can tell they don’t have much fellowship with the Holy Spirit. Real fellowship with the Holy Spirit makes a difference. He’ll make you wise. He’ll produce extraordinary results through you; you’ll have an excellently fulfilled life. I’m absolutely fulfilled in Him. My life has only been in one direction-upward and forward-for one simple reason: walking with the Holy Spirit.

     We read that Enoch walked with God, and he was translated that he should not see death. Death isn’t just the cessation of biological life; it represents poverty, defeat, sickness, failure of destruction that work in men’s lives: the death that work in their minds, visions and dreams! All of that will have no power over you because you’ve been translated above “death”-in your job, finances, education, family and ministry.
When Christ came into your life, you were translated from the dominion of darkness into the kingdom of God’s dear Son (Colosians 1:3); that’s where you are now! Walk with the Spirit and enjoy your glorious life in Him.

THE KINGDOM OF GOD HAS COME!


Now after that John was put in prison, Jesus came into Galilee, preaching the gospel of the kingdom of God [`Mark 1:14}.

Jesus came preaching the Gospel of the Kingdom of God. He said the time is fulfilled; the Kingdom of God is here [Mark 1:15}. What is the Kingdom of God?
The Kingdom of God is not a place; it’s the reign of God, where He becomes Lord, where He becomes the Boss, and rules; where He’s in charge, and expresses Himself-His glory and His goodness. That’s why Jesus warned that when you’re told ‘’the Kingdom of God is over there or over here,’’ you shouldn’t believe it; because the Kingdom doesn’t come by observation; it’s within you {Luke 17:20-21}. God’s plan is to set up His Kingdom in the hearts of men; it’s a spiritual Kingdom.

    Recall when Jesus was brought before Pilate, in John 18:36-37; Pilate asked Him some questions to which He responded, ‘’…My Kingdom is not this world…’’ {John 18:36}. God’s Kingdom is not a physical structure; accordingly Jesus said, ‘’it has come’’-{ie.] to be set up in the hearts of men. Thus, the Gospel of the Kingdom that Jesus preached is , ‘’Hello everybody, God’s Kingdom can be set up now in your hearts; it has arrived! The time has come for God to set up His headquarters in your heart.’’ This wasn’t possible in the days of Abraham, Moses, Elijah, David, Solomon, and the patriarchs of old. However, when Jesus came, He brought the Kingdom in Him.
Being born again, the Kingdom is now in your heart: the peace, the beauty, the glory, and the life of God have been set up in your heart! God is at home in you now. What a life He’s brought to us, and brought us into! He wants it published in every village, town, city, and nation-that anyone who believes can now have the Kingdom of God set up in his heart! What a Gospel!
